AWS Lambda To Atlas - PullRequest
       6

AWS Lambda To Atlas

0 голосов
/ 10 мая 2018

Я хочу подключить свою функцию Lambda к Mongo Atlas.Все работало нормально, но мне нужно было переместить свою функцию в VPC, чтобы я мог использовать redis.

Теперь я не могу подключиться к своей базе данных.Я посмотрел на группу безопасности на VPC и добавил порт mongo db, но без радости

Кроме того, белый список IP-адресов mongo на данный момент выглядит следующим образом 0.0.0.0/0 (включая ваш текущий IP-адрес)

Есть ли что-то еще, что я должен попробовать?

Спасибо

Ответы [ 2 ]

0 голосов
/ 22 января 2019

боролись за дни используя этот учебник https://www.mongodb.com/blog/post/introducing-vpc-peering-for-mongodb-atlas

но это работает в конце, когда я нашел пропущенный шаг в учебнике; когда я использовал VPC по умолчанию.

При создании собственного VPC, таблицы маршрутизации и подсети; подсеть была тем, что заставило меня ... автоматическое назначение IP должно быть включено в подсети;

PS вам нужно как минимум две подсети для лямбды, поэтому создайте еще одну, если у вас нет

0 голосов
/ 14 мая 2018

Мне нужно было переместить мою функцию в VPC, чтобы я мог использовать redis.

Если вы:

  • Использование выделенных экземпляров MongoDB Atlas (т.е. не общих экземпляров кластеров M0, M2 и M5).

  • И развертывание MongoDB Atlas размещено на AWS

Затем вы можете следовать этой инструкции, чтобы установить пиринговое соединение VPC .

Обратите внимание, что MongoDB Atlas поддерживает пиринг VPC с другими VPC AWS в том же регионе . AWS не поддерживает пиринг VPC между регионами. Для многорегиональных кластеров необходимо создать пиринговые соединения VPC для каждого региона.

См. Также учебное пособие, показанное на: Введение пиринга VPC в MongoDB Atlas

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...